- Ali Abdaal went from Cambridge medical student to ~$10M in cumulative creator revenue in under 7 years
- His Part-Time YouTuber Academy alone generated over $4.5M, with single cohorts hitting $1.9M
- He built VoicePal — a real AI app on the App Store — proving creators can ship software products
- His 2023 book Feel Good Productivity sold 250,000+ copies and hit the NYT and Sunday Times bestseller lists
- The key move: he stopped selling his time and built recurring, audience-owned products instead

How Does Ali Abdaal Make Money?
- YouTube AdSense — ~$130,000/month at peak from 6.5M subscribers
- Brand sponsorships — a major portion of early revenue
- Part-Time YouTuber Academy (PTYA) — his flagship cohort course
- Productivity Lab — a $29/month subscription community
- VoicePal — a native iOS/Android app he built and shipped
- Book royalties — Feel Good Productivity (250K+ copies sold, NYT bestseller)
- Affiliate income — passive recommendations from years of content

How Did Feel Good Productivity Extend His Business?
- Expanded his audience — book buyers are often new to him, then fall into his YouTube funnel
- Validated his thesis — "feel good productivity" became a documented framework, not just a channel vibe
- Created another revenue stream that compounds (royalties from 35 language editions add up)
